@font-face {
	font-weight: normal;
	font-style: normal;
	font-family: "woodmart-font";
	src: url("//su-ad.ba/wp-content/themes/woodmart/fonts/woodmart-font-1-400.woff2?v=7.1.3") format("woff2");
}

.wd-popup.wd-promo-popup{
	background-color:#111111;
	background-image: none;
	background-repeat:no-repeat;
	background-size:contain;
	background-position:left center;
}

.page-title-default{
	background-color:#0a0a0a;
	background-image: none;
	background-size:cover;
	background-position:center center;
}

.footer-container{
	background-color:rgb(16,26,59);
	background-image: none;
}

:root{
--wd-text-font:"Poppins", Arial, Helvetica, sans-serif;
--wd-text-font-weight:400;
--wd-text-color:rgb(84,84,84);
--wd-text-font-size:15px;
}
:root{
--wd-title-font:"Poppins", Arial, Helvetica, sans-serif;
--wd-title-font-weight:600;
--wd-title-color:#242424;
}
:root{
--wd-entities-title-font:"Poppins", Arial, Helvetica, sans-serif;
--wd-entities-title-font-weight:500;
--wd-entities-title-color:#333333;
--wd-entities-title-color-hover:rgb(51 51 51 / 65%);
}
:root{
--wd-alternative-font:"Lato", Arial, Helvetica, sans-serif;
}
:root{
--wd-widget-title-font:"Poppins", Arial, Helvetica, sans-serif;
--wd-widget-title-font-weight:600;
--wd-widget-title-transform:uppercase;
--wd-widget-title-color:#333;
--wd-widget-title-font-size:16px;
}
:root{
--wd-header-el-font:"Lato", Arial, Helvetica, sans-serif;
--wd-header-el-font-weight:700;
--wd-header-el-transform:uppercase;
--wd-header-el-font-size:13px;
}
:root{
--wd-primary-color:rgb(221,53,50);
}
:root{
--wd-alternative-color:rgb(28,41,88);
}
:root{
--wd-link-color:#333333;
--wd-link-color-hover:#242424;
}
.page .main-page-wrapper{
	background-color:rgb(16,26,59);
	background-image: none;
}

.woodmart-archive-blog .main-page-wrapper{
	background-color:rgb(255,255,255);
	background-image: none;
}

.single-post .main-page-wrapper{
	background-color:rgb(255,255,255);
	background-image: none;
}

:root{
--btn-default-bgcolor:#f7f7f7;
}
:root{
--btn-default-bgcolor-hover:#efefef;
}
:root{
--btn-accented-bgcolor:rgb(221,53,50);
}
:root{
--btn-accented-bgcolor-hover:rgb(28,41,88);
}
:root{
--btn-font-family:"Poppins", Arial, Helvetica, sans-serif;
--btn-font-weight:500;
--btn-transform:uppercase;
--btn-color:rgb(255,255,255);
--btn-font-size:14px;
--btn-bgcolor:rgb(221,53,50);
--btn-color-hover:rgb(255,255,255);
--btn-bgcolor-hover:rgb(28,41,88);
}
:root{
--notices-success-bg:#459647;
}
:root{
--notices-success-color:#fff;
}
:root{
--notices-warning-bg:#E0B252;
}
:root{
--notices-warning-color:#fff;
}
	:root{
					
			
							--wd-form-brd-radius: 0px;
					
					--wd-form-brd-width: 2px;
		
					--btn-default-color: #333;
		
					--btn-default-color-hover: #333;
		
					--btn-accented-color: #fff;
		
					--btn-accented-color-hover: #fff;
		
									--btn-default-brd-radius: 0px;
				--btn-default-box-shadow: none;
				--btn-default-box-shadow-hover: none;
				--btn-default-box-shadow-active: none;
				--btn-default-bottom: 0px;
			
			
			
					
					
							--btn-accented-bottom-active: -1px;
				--btn-accented-brd-radius: 0px;
				--btn-accented-box-shadow: inset 0 -2px 0 rgba(0, 0, 0, .15);
				--btn-accented-box-shadow-hover: inset 0 -2px 0 rgba(0, 0, 0, .15);
			
			
					
							
					--wd-brd-radius: 0px;
			}

	
	
			@media (min-width: 1025px) {
			.whb-boxed:not(.whb-sticked):not(.whb-full-width) .whb-main-header {
				max-width: 1192px;
			}
		}

		.container {
			max-width: 1222px;
		}

		:root{
			--wd-container-width: 1222px;
		}
	
			.elementor-section.wd-section-stretch > .elementor-column-gap-no {
			max-width: 1192px;
		}
		.elementor-section.wd-section-stretch > .elementor-column-gap-narrow {
			max-width: 1202px;
		}
		.elementor-section.wd-section-stretch > .elementor-column-gap-default {
			max-width: 1212px;
		}
		.elementor-section.wd-section-stretch > .elementor-column-gap-extended {
			max-width: 1222px;
		}
		.elementor-section.wd-section-stretch > .elementor-column-gap-wide {
			max-width: 1232px;
		}
		.elementor-section.wd-section-stretch > .elementor-column-gap-wider {
			max-width: 1252px;
		}
		@media (min-width: 1239px) {
			.platform-Windows .wd-section-stretch > .elementor-container {
				margin-left: auto;
				margin-right: auto;
			}
		}
		@media (min-width: 1222px) {
			html:not(.platform-Windows) .wd-section-stretch > .elementor-container {
				margin-left: auto;
				margin-right: auto;
			}
		}
	
			div.wd-popup.popup-quick-view {
			max-width: 920px;
		}
	
	
	
	
			.woodmart-woocommerce-layered-nav .wd-scroll-content {
			max-height: 223px;
		}
	
	
.btn-size-large {
    letter-spacing: 1px;
}

.whb-full-width .whb-row > .container {
max-width: 100% !important;
width: 100% !important;
	/*padding-right: 50px !important;
	padding-left: 50px !important;*/
}

.border, .c-contents h2::after, .c-contents h2::before {
  content: "";
  display: inline-block;
  width: 20px;
  height: 1px;
  background-color: #333;
  vertical-align: middle;
}

html, body {
  width: 100%;
  height: 100%;
}

.l-section-top {
  width: 100%;
  height: 100%;
  background-color: #333;
  position: relative;
}

.l-section-container {
  width: 100%;
  height: 100%;
  position: relative;
  top: 0;
  bottom: 0;
  margin: auto;
  overflow: hidden;
}

.c-title {
  margin: 0;
  color: #eee;
  text-align: center;
}

.c-scrolldown {
  width: 1px;
  height: 60px;
  position: absolute;
  bottom: 20px;
  left: 0;
  right: 0;
  margin: 0 auto;
  overflow: hidden;
}
.c-scrolldown .c-line {
  width: 100%;
  height: 100%;
  display: block;
  background: linear-gradient(to bottom, white 50%, rgba(255, 255, 255, 0) 50%);
  background-position: 0 -60px;
  background-size: 100% 200%;
  animation: scrolldown 2.2s cubic-bezier(0.76, 0, 0.3, 1) forwards infinite;
}

.c-contents h2 {
  text-align: center;
  position: absolute;
  left: 0;
  right: 0;
  bottom: 0;
  margin: 0 auto;
}
.c-contents h2::before {
  margin-right: 10px;
}
.c-contents h2::after {
  margin-left: 10px;
}

@keyframes scrolldown {
  0% {
    background-position: 0 -60px;
  }
  75% {
    background-position: 0 0;
  }
  100% {
    background-position: 0 60px;
  }
}

/*.entry-meta.wd-entry-meta {
    visibility: hidden !important;
}*/

.post-single-page .post-title {
    margin-bottom: 2px;
    font-size: 32px;
    line-height: 1.2;
}

.sidebar-container {
    margin-bottom: 0px !important;
}

/*.site-content {
    margin-bottom: 0;
}*/

.related-posts-slider {
    margin-bottom: 5px;
}

.blog-design-meta-image.blog-style-bg .wd-post-content {
    background: #1c2958 !important;
}

.galerija .owl-dots .owl-dot span {
    width: 15px !important;
    height: 15px !important;
	border: 2px solid #FFF !important;
}

.galerija .owl-dots .owl-dot.active span {
    border-color: #fff !important;
    background-color: #fff !important;
}

.galerija .owl-dots {
    bottom: 10px;
    margin: auto;
    position: absolute;
    width: 100%;
}
.whb-color-light:not(.whb-with-bg) {
    background-color: #101a3b;
}
/*body .whb-sticked .whb-general-header {
    background-color: #101a3b;
}*/
/*.wd-dropdown {
    background-color: #101a3b !important;
}*/


#kontaktnews .blog-design-meta-image.blog-style-bg .wd-post-content {
    background: #101a3b !important;
}@media (min-width: 1025px) {
	.onepage_scroll_nav.met-left, .onepage_scroll_nav.met-right {
    z-index: 999 !important;
}

#fp-nav ul li a.active span, .fp-slidesNav ul li a.active span, #fp-nav ul li:hover a.active span, .fp-slidesNav ul li:hover a.active span {
    height: 2px;
    width: 50px;
    margin: -2px 0 0 -2px;
    border-radius: 0;
}

#fp-nav ul li, .fp-slidesNav ul li {
    height: 3px;
}


#fp-nav ul li:hover a span, .fp-slidesNav ul li:hover a span {
    width: 50px;
    height: 2px;
    margin: -2px 0 0 -2px;
}

#fp-nav.fp-left {
    left: 5px;
}

.elementor-default .wd-loop-footer {
    margin-top: 60px !important;
}

.met_mx--20 {
    margin-left: 15px;
    margin-right: 20px;
}

.met_pb--10 {
    padding-bottom: 0;
}

.wd-dropdown-menu.wd-dropdown.wd-design-full-width.color-scheme-dark {
    background: linear-gradient(180deg, rgb(16 26 59), rgb(16 26 59 / 95%));
    box-shadow: 1000px 1000px 0 1000px rgb(16 26 59 / 95%);
    transition: background 0.3s, border-radius 0.3s, opacity 0.3s;
}
}

@media (max-width: 576px) {
	.elementor-section .elementor-container {
    flex-wrap: wrap;
    align-content: center !important;
}

.onepage_scroll_nav.met-left, .onepage_scroll_nav.met-right {
    visibility: hidden !important;
}

.wd-gallery-item {
    margin-bottom: 20px !important;
}

.wd-side-hidden.wd-opened {
    background: #101a3b !important;
}

.wd-nav-mobile li a {
    min-height: 60px;
}

.wd-nav-mobile li:active>a, .wd-nav-mobile li.opener-page>a {
    background-color: #101a3b !important;
}



.kategorija a {
    font-size: 16px !important;
    letter-spacing: 1px;
    font-weight: 700;
}



.podkategorija a {
    font-size: 14px !important;
    text-transform: UPPERCASE;
    FONT-WEIGHT: 400;
    LETTER-SPACING: 1PX !important;
	  padding-left: 35px !important;
}

.start {
 border-top: 1px solid rgba(255,255,255,0.15);
}

.close-side-widget.wd-action-btn.wd-style-text.wd-cross-icon {
    position: absolute;
    top: 80px;
}

.wd-heading {margin-top: -40px;}

.wd-side-hidden {
    width: 100% !important;
}
}

